Social interaction and hierarchy system
An understanding of social behavior is increasingly necessary in farm animal husbandry as more animals are housed in groups rather than in individual stalls or pens. There may be economic reasons for such housing, but most important is that group rearing allows for social interaction during early development that has been shown to be important in the development of normal social responses later in life. The combination of our software, video and computer hardware, and services allow you to collect and analyze social behaviors in farm animals in great detail. With The Observer XT detailed behaviors can be manually scored. Data can be analyzed in MatMan and Theme in order to detect complex relationships between the observed behaviors.
Benefits 
  • Score detailed social behavior rapidly and calculate statistics, such as the total duration of allogrooming.
  • Score behavior live or from previously recorded video files.
  • Playback those parts of the video in which a lot of inter- actions occurred, replay it in slow-motion, and edit or add events.
  • Detect behavioral sequences and associations between behaviors in complex behavioral structures.
  • Calculate linear dominance hierarchies and rank individuals within a group.
  • Select data based upon independent variable, animal, behavior, or observation and only subject those data to analysis.
